West Brom vs Manchester City team news: Raheem Sterling makes debut, Sergio Aguero on bench, Salomon Rondon signed too late
Team news from the Hawthorns
Raheem Sterling makes his competitive debut for Manchester City following his £49m move from Liverpool.
The England international has impressed in pre-season but this is where it really matters and he'll be desperate to prove he's value for money after coming in for much criticism for the manner of his Anfield exit.
He is the only debutant for Manchester City. Meanwhile, Sergio Aguero is on the bench as Manuel Pellegrini looks to rest the striker following his Copa America exploits.
West Brom signed Salomon Rondon for £12m today but the striker arrives too late to be included in the team. So instead, another new signing, Rickie Lambert, begins in attack alongside Saido Berahino.
Teams...
West Brom: Myhill, Chester, Dawson, Lescott, Brunt, Morrison, Gardner, Fletcher, McClean, Lambert, Berahino.
Subs: Olsson, Yacob, Ideye, Anichebe, McManaman, Sessegnon, Rose.
Man City: Hart, Sagna, Kompany, Mangala, Kolarov, Toure, Fernandinho, Jesus Navas, Silva, Sterling, Bony.
Subs: Zabaleta, Nasri, Aguero, Caballero, Demichelis, Denayer, Iheanacho.
Referee: Mike Dean (Wirral)
